Asbestos lawsuits can be filed against businesses that manufacture or sell asbestos-related products, as well as employees who work at those factories. These companies are held responsible for mesothelioma, asbestos-related diseases and other illnesses caused by negligence. The majority of mesothelioma lawsuits are filed against businesses that handled asbestos in raw form or made asbestos-containing products. However an attorney firm for mesothelioma may also bring claims against other entities involved in the asbestos industry which includes demolition and construction companies.
There are two main types of asbestos-related lawsuits: personal injury and wrongful death. Personal injury lawsuits can be filed by a person who is still alive and suffering from mesothelioma. They seek financial compensation from companies responsible for the disease. Wrongful death lawsuits are filed by family members who have lost loved ones because of asbestos-related disease. Both types of asbestos lawsuits are filed in different jurisdictions and mesothelioma lawyers is required to know which statute of limitations applies to a particular instance.

Timeframe
In the past asbestos was used in many different types of construction materials. The exposure to asbestos caused workers to develop serious diseases like mesothelioma. Mesothelioma lawyers can help victims file lawsuits against the companies who exposed them to asbestos.
Statutes of limitations, also known as statutes of limitations, create deadlines for filing mesothelioma lawsuits. It is imperative that mesothelioma patients contact a California mesothelioma lawyer as soon as they can. This will ensure that the victim has a full range of options to seek compensation. Mesothelioma lawsuits can include personal injury or wrongful deaths. These lawsuits seek justice and compensation from the companies that exposed victims to asbestos.
The time frame for filing mesothelioma claims can vary depending on what type of claim is being filed and in which state. Personal injury statutes of limitations vary from one to 6 years. Wrongful death statutes of limitations typically are shorter and begin when the victim's loved ones die from an asbestos-related disease.
A mesothelioma lawyer will look over the case in detail and determine the best way to pursue legal action. The legal team will gather evidence, including medical proof that mesothelioma is diagnosed, information about work history and asbestos exposure. The attorneys will also find asbestos-related products and defendants. The attorneys will then present the documents to a judge to be reviewed by.
